T. P. Jones is a scholar working on Biomedical Engineering, Bioengineering and Health, Toxicology and Mutagenesis. According to data from OpenAlex, T. P. Jones has authored 12 papers receiving a total of 427 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Biomedical Engineering, 4 papers in Bioengineering and 3 papers in Health, Toxicology and Mutagenesis. Recurrent topics in T. P. Jones's work include Advanced Chemical Sensor Technologies (6 papers), Analytical Chemistry and Sensors (4 papers) and Air Quality and Health Impacts (3 papers). T. P. Jones is often cited by papers focused on Advanced Chemical Sensor Technologies (6 papers), Analytical Chemistry and Sensors (4 papers) and Air Quality and Health Impacts (3 papers). T. P. Jones collaborates with scholars based in United Kingdom, China and Germany. T. P. Jones's co-authors include Longyi Shao, Zongbo Shi, Kelly BéruBé, R. J. Richards, A. Greenville Whittaker, Senlin Lü, Alan Wayne Jones, Ben J. Williamson, Thomas A. J. Kuhlbusch and W. J. Criddle and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, Atmospheric Environment and The Analyst.
